Expedia, Inc. cares…and not just about travel

The online travel company introduces additional opportunities for employees to give back to the organizations they care about most.

BELLEVUE, WASH. – On one recent summer day, Expedia employees from around the world rallied together for the company’s inaugural global Day of Caring. For the companywide volunteerism event, employees representing all functions, lines of business, and locations were encouraged to leave the office for the day in order to lend a hand to deserving organizations in their own communities. While company-backed volunteer efforts like Expedia’s Day of Caring may not be a new idea in a city like Seattle that is rife with civic-minded corporations, the sheer reach of Expedia’s first-ever global volunteer effort made for some pretty staggering results.

In a single day, more than 2,000 Expedia employees – equivalent to one-fifth of the company’s global workforce – representing more than 50 offices across 30 different countries volunteered on behalf of charitable organizations in their communities. In all, the company clocked more than 6,300 volunteer hours while serving nearly 100 different organizations. Efforts included environmental clean-ups, food bank sorting, technology-related projects and hosting clothing and food drives to support local community giving banks.

Expedia’s Day of Caring initiative is just one example of the expanded global focus on philanthropic efforts from the world’s leading online travel company.  The company also recently extended its Matching Gifts program – previously only available to employees in the US and Canada – worldwide. Now, financial donations made to charitable organizations by all full-time and part-time Expedia employees in all parts of the world are eligible to be fully-matched by the company, up to $3,000 annually per person. As a company whose employees are passionate about giving back to their communities, Expedia’s enhanced global matching gifts program more closely aligns with employees’ desires to financially support the causes that are personally important to them.

“No matter where in the world you look – whether it’s the US, the UK, India, or Japan – there are people and organizations in need,” said Dara Khosrowshahi, Chief Executive Officer, Expedia, Inc. “Fundamentally, as a company, it’s our responsibility to support the communities where we live and work. Luckily, our employees’ passion extends beyond travel to making meaningful contributions locally and now we offer great ways to help Expedia, Inc. employees turn their passion into action.”
